Brighton & Hove Albion vs. Newcastle United: 04/05/25 @ 14:00 (Sky Sports)


Recommended Posts

A draw wouldn't be a bad result, but, a win could well mean that a win against Chelsea would seal our champions league position. The two games up here, first we should have won comfortably and were undone by dreadful defending from a free kick, second we were an offside decision from winning with a last gap winner.
 

Lost two, but, could and probably should have been won two. Pedro missing is a bonus as he is definitely their key player currently. As mentioned in an earlier post, we need to start strong and watch their speed on the break. It will be a tough game, but, if we turn up as we did against Arsenal and Liverpool in the cup, I've got no doubt we can come away with a massive victory.


The obvious worry, is for some reason (like Bournemouth), we seem to never give our best performances when playing Brighton. Only time was two years ago in similar circumstances with champions league qualification, so I hope the importance ensures our players are on it again.
